About Us

Murphy is a leading global, specialist engineering and construction company founded in 1951 that improves life by delivering world-class infrastructure. Operating in Ireland, the United Kingdom and North America, we provide better engineered solutions to infrastructure sectors including Transportation, Water, Power, Natural Resources, and Construction & Property. Murphy employs around 4,000 engineers, professional managers and skilled operatives around the world. Together, we work as ‘One Murphy’ by directly delivering the people, plant and expertise needed to make projects a success.

What You Will Be Doing

  • Post transactions and reconcile banks on a daily basis.
  • Liaise with finance functions to ensure any discrepancies are resolved.
  • Issue daily reports to management
  • Cashflow monitoring to ensure sufficient funds are in place for business requirements.
  • Issue final bank reconciliations to UK Treasury team on a monthly basis.
  • Raise, review and issue invoices to clients in a timely manner.
  • Monitor aged debtors to ensure invoices are settled within agreed terms.
  • Liaise with projects team around invoicing, queries and debt collection.
  • Assist with yearly audit
  • Direct Debit invoice processing under the AP ledger
